Treppe
A phenomenon in muscle physiology where successive contractions become increasingly more forceful after several stimuli, often referred to as the "staircase effect."
Wave Summation
The phenomenon where muscle contractions become stronger due to the frequency of stimulation without allowing the muscle to fully relax between successive stimuli.
